Transaction 640636a5456156f59de2b4c6a7e7b6f2611b3e8388475b8d19c0c68fc9e8b617

1 Input
2 Outputs
  • 640636a5456156f59de2b4c6a7e7b6f2611b3e8388475b8d19c0c68fc9e8b617:0
  • value  17351
    address  1uNcuHyJqzuHDrTEgKLuwzbgM2ZkwV5Pu
  • 640636a5456156f59de2b4c6a7e7b6f2611b3e8388475b8d19c0c68fc9e8b617:1
  • value  1807868
    address  1BoEkDwD77vvqKfRKXiM1tKb34JiSftgUC